Exploring the Current and Future of the Digital Print Film Market


Digital Print Film refers to specialized films used in various printing applications, including packaging, labels, and promotional materials, that can be printed using digital methods. This technology enables high-quality imaging and customization, catering to the increasing demand for short-run printing and quick turnaround times across different industries. As businesses adopt digital printing solutions for better efficiency and reduced waste, the significance of Digital Print Film continues to grow, driving innovations in materials and applications.

The Digital Print Film Market Analysis by types is segmented into:


  • Solvent-Based Film
  • Water-Based Film


The digital print film market is primarily segmented into solvent-based and water-based films. Solvent-based films utilize organic solvents for ink adhesion, offering vibrant colors and durability, making them ideal for outdoor applications. In contrast, water-based films use water as a solvent, promoting environmentally friendly practices with lower VOC emissions, suitable for indoor applications. Both types cater to diverse printing needs, balancing performance and sustainability, ultimately influencing market dynamics in sectors like advertising, packaging, and décor.

Market Applications The Digital Print Film Market Industry Research by Application is segmented into:


  • Medical Use
  • Electronics
  • Other


The digital print film market encompasses applications in various sectors, including medical use, electronics, and others. In the medical field, digital print films are crucial for creating high-resolution images for diagnostics and patient records. In electronics, they are used for component labels, flexible circuitry, and display technologies, enhancing functionality and aesthetics. Other applications span advertising, packaging, and textiles, where vibrant prints and design versatility are essential. Together, these uses demonstrate the diverse capabilities and significance of digital print films across industries.
